PERMIT FEES Date Description Fee Amount 02/03/2023 Processing/Technology $25.00 02/03/2023 State Surcharge - 1st DU $6.50 02/03/2023 Building Permit $628.91 02/03/2023 Building Plan Review $408.79 Total Due:$1,069.20 Total Payment:$1,069.20 Balance Due:$0.00 CALL FOR INSPECTIONS Call by 3:30 pm for next day inspection, allow 48 hours for Fire Inspections When calling for an inspection please leave the following information: Permit Number, Type of Inspection being requested, and whether you prefer morning or afternoon INSPECTION INFORMATION Pass/Fail RESIDENTIAL PHOTOVOLTAIC SOLAR PANEL REQUIREMENTS & APPLICATION Community and Economic Development City of Arlington • 18204 59th Ave NE • Arlington, WA 98223 • Phone (360) 403-3551 The City of Arlington requires a building permit to install Photovoltaic (PV) Solar Panel(s) for residential and commercial uses. This policy governs Residential uses only. Other permits may be required per Washington State Labor and Industries or Utility Providers. SUBMIT ELECTRONIC FILES AND THE NUMBER COPIES REQUIRED FOR EACH OF THE FOLLOWING: The codes sections below are not all encompassing; it is the responsibility of the homeowner or contractor to adhere to the International Fire Code (IFC), International Residential Code (IRC), International Building Code (IBC), Revised Code of Washington (RCW), Washington Administrative Code (WAC) and additional codes as may be required. Solar Panels 64.38.055 RCW • Solar Panel visibility is prohibited from any part of a roof-mounted solar energy panel above the roofline • Solar Panels shall not be visible from the street directly in front of the structure • A solar energy panel frame, a support bracket, or any visible piping or wiring to be painted to coordinate with the roofing material R324.3 Photovoltaic Systems. Installation, modification, or alteration of solar photovoltaic power systems shall comply with this section and the International Fire Code Section. • Section R104.11 alternate materials and methods of this code shall be considered when approving the installation of solar photovoltaic power systems. • Photovoltaic systems shall be designed and installed in accordance with International Residential Code, Sections R324.3.1 through R324.6, 51-51-03240 WAC and chapter 19.28 RCW. If panels do not extend to the ridge or the eave, engineering to address the probability of ice damming and specify methods of preventing or modifying the roof to eliminate damage and; CODE REQUREMENTS RESIDENTIAL PHOTOVOLTAIC SOLAR PANEL REV03.2022 Page 2 of 3 • Inverters shall be listed and labeled in accordance with UL 1741. Systems connected to the utility grid shall use inverters listed for utility interaction. EXCEPTION: Detached, non-habitable Group U structures shall not be subject to the requirements of this section for structural and fire safety. A residential ground mounted system shall be deemed a Group U structure per IBC 312. R324.3.1 Equipment Listing. Photovoltaic panels and modules shall be listed and labeled in accordance with UL 1703. R324.4 Rooftop-mounted Photovoltaic Systems. Rooftop-mounted photovoltaic panel systems installed on or above the roof covering shall be designed and installed in accordance with IRC R907, 51-51-03240 WAC and 19.28 RCW. EXCEPTION: The roof structure shall be deemed adequate to support the load of the rooftop solar photovoltaic system if all of the following requirements are met: 1. The solar photovoltaic panel system shall be designed for the wind speed per the Residential Design Requirements, and shall be installed per the manufacturer's specifications. 2. The ground snow load does not exceed 70 pounds per square foot. 3. The total dead load of modules, supports, mountings, raceways, and all other appurtenances weigh no more than 4 pounds per square foot. 4. Photovoltaic modules are not mounted higher than 18 inches above the surface of the roofing to which they are affixed. 5. Supports for solar modules are to be installed to spread the dead load across as many roof-framing members as needed, so that no point load exceeds 50 pounds. R324.4.1 Roof Load. Portions of roof structures not covered with photovoltaic panel systems shall be designed for dead loads and roof loads in accordance with Sections R301.4 and R301.6. Portions of roof structures covered by photovoltaic panel systems shall be designed for the following load cases: 1. Dead load (including photovoltaic panel weight) plus snow load in accordance with Table R301.2(1). 2. Dead load (excluding photovoltaic panel weight), plus roof live load or snow load, whichever is greater, in accordance with Section R301.6. R324.4.1.2 Wind Resistance. Rooftop-mounted photovoltaic panel or module systems and their supports shall be designed to resist the component and cladding loads specified in Table R301.2(2), adjusted for height and exposure in accordance with Table R301.2(3). R324.5 Building-integrated Photovoltaic Systems. Building-integrated photovoltaic systems that serve as roof coverings shall be designed and installed in accordance with Section R905. R324.5.1 Photovoltaic Shingles. Photovoltaic shingles shall comply with Section R905.16. R324.7 Ground-mounted Photovoltaic Systems. Ground-mounted photovoltaic systems shall be designed and installed in accordance with Section R301. Fire separation distance requirements apply. 39 lbs/mount 2.68 lbs/sq.ft. Tech Brief Rapid & Secure Solar Attachments IronRidge FlashFoot™ is an all-in-one solar mounting product for composition shingle roofs that eliminates the need for separate standoffs, flashings, and L-feet. FlashFoot incorporates a number of structural and waterproofing features to securely attach IronRidge Rails to roof structures, while also protecting against water intrusion and weather damage. FlashFoot™ 12” x 1 2 ” C o v e r a g e Load Distribution Plate A solid metal plate below the L-foot increases the FlashFoot’s structural strength and prevents any deformation of the flashing during installation. Water Shedding Design A wide flashing layer combined with an elevated sealing platform maximizes the FlashFoot’s water shedding ability. Dual Mechanical Seal At the core of the FlashFoot, a pre-installed rubber bushing forms a dual mechanical seal, with its exterior compressed against the cavity of the L-foot and its interior tightly wrapping around the shaft of the lag bolt. ® Certified compliant with IBC and IRC. Version 1.02 Tech Brief Installation Overview Tools Required: tape measure, chalk line, stud finder, roofing bar, caulking gun with an approved sealant, drill with 1/4” bit and 1/2” socket. Locate rafters and snap vertical and horizontal lines to mark locations of flashings. Drill 1/4” pilot holes, then backfill with an approved sealant. Slide flashing, between 1st and 2nd course, so the top is at least 3/4” above the edge of the 3rd course and the bottom is above the edge of the 1st course. Line up pilot hole with flashing hole and insert lag bolt through bonded washer, L-Foot, and flashing. Tighten lag bolt until fully seated. Testing & Certification Lag pull-out (withdrawal) capacities (lbs) in typical roof lumber (ASD) Specific Gravity 5/16” Shaft, 3” Thread Depth Douglas Fir, Larch .50 798 Douglas Fir, South .46 705 Engelmann Spruce, Lodgepole Pine (MSR 1650 f & higher).46 705 Hem, Fir .43 636 Hem, Fir (North).46 705 Southern Pine .55 921 Spruce, Pine, Fir .42 615 Spruce, Pine, Fir (E of 2 million psi and higher grades of MSR and MEL).50 798 Sources: American Wood Council, NDS 2005, Table 11.2A, 11.3.2A; Notes: i) Thread must be embedded in a rafter or other structural roof member. ii) See IBC for required edge distances. FlashFoot is certified for compliance with the International Building Codes (IBC) & International Residential Codes (IRC) by IAPMO-ES. Mechanical testing conformed to the standard for Testing and Analysis of Joist Hangers and Miscellaneous Connectors (EC002-2011), and rain testing conformed to the Underwriters Laboratory Standard for Gas Vents (UL 441-96 Section 25). 1st course 2nd course 3rd course Rafter Flush Mount System Strength Tested All components evaluated for superior structural performance. Installation Drawn by:Will Habenicht DRIVEWAY ROOF PLAN SCALE: 1"=10' FIRE SETBACKS CODE: WAC 51-54A 1204.2.1 Solar photo-voltaic systems for Group R-3 residential and buildings built under the International Residential Code shall comply with Sections 1204.2.1.1 through 1204.2.1.3 EXCEPTIONS: 5. These requirements shall not apply to roofs where the total combined area of the solar array does not exceed 33 percent as measured in plan view of the total roof area of the structure, where the solar array will measure 1,000 sq. ft. or less in area, and where a minimum 18 inches unobstructed pathway shall be maintained along each side of any horizontal ridge. REASONING: Roof area= 3,320 sq.ft. Array area= 641 sq.ft. Roof area 3,320 x 0.33 = 1,095 sq. ft.. Array is less than 33% of roof area measured from plan view. 641 sq.ft. < 1,095 sq.ft.
